How Dry Ice Blasting Keeps Food Processing Plants Clean and Compliant

Dry Ice Blasting Services are transforming cleaning practices in food processing plants. These facilities handle meat, dairy, baked goods, beverages and packaged foods under strict hygiene standards. Traditional cleaning with high-pressure water or harsh chemicals can damage equipment, create wastewater and extend downtime. Dry ice blasting provides a dry, non-abrasive and residue-free cleaning solution that protects food safety while improving operational efficiency.

Cleaning Challenges in Food Processing Plants

Food processors must remove grease, protein build-ups, sugar, allergens and biofilms from conveyors, mixers, ovens and packaging lines. Water and chemicals often require equipment disassembly, rinsing and lengthy drying times. Even small residues can cause contamination, recalls or regulatory violations. Dry ice blasting solves these issues by cleaning equipment in place, quickly and effectively, without moisture or secondary waste.

How Dry Ice Blasting Works

Dry ice blasting propels small pellets of solid CO₂ at high velocity using compressed air. When the pellets strike a surface, kinetic energy loosens debris, the extreme cold contracts and fractures residues, and the pellets instantly sublimate into gas, lifting contaminants away. This leaves a clean, dry surface with no water, no chemicals and no extra waste to dispose of—ideal for food production environments.

Safe for Food-Grade Equipment

Modern food plants use stainless steel, sensitive sensors and electronic controls that can be damaged by abrasive or wet cleaning. Dry ice blasting is non-abrasive and non-conductive, making it safe for delicate surfaces and electrical components. This preserves expensive equipment, ensures consistent product quality and reduces the risk of cross-contamination.

Reducing Downtime and Improving Throughput

Traditional sanitation methods often involve hours of disassembly, soaking, scrubbing and drying. Dry ice blasting enables cleaning in place (CIP) without dismantling machinery, dramatically cutting downtime. Plants can resume production faster, boosting throughput and meeting tight delivery schedules.

Eliminating Water and Chemical Hazards

Water-based cleaning can leave moisture that fosters microbial growth, while chemical sanitizers require careful handling and disposal. Dry ice blasting eliminates these hazards by being completely dry and chemical-free. Equipment is ready to return to service immediately after cleaning, improving safety and compliance.

Environmental and Worker Safety Benefits

The CO₂ used for dry ice pellets is usually captured from other industrial processes, meaning no new greenhouse gas is created specifically for cleaning. With no wastewater or chemical runoff, food plants reduce their environmental footprint. Workers also benefit because they are not exposed to harsh cleaning agents, slippery floors or abrasive dust during maintenance.

Supporting Regulatory Compliance

Food processors must comply with regulations such as USDA, FDA and HACCP. Dry ice blasting supports compliance by removing residues effectively without introducing new contaminants. Clean, dry equipment helps prevent product recalls, ensures audit readiness and protects brand reputation.

Versatile Applications in Food Plants

Dry ice blasting can clean:

  • Conveyors and belts

  • Mixers, grinders and blenders

  • Ovens, fryers and baking equipment

  • Packaging and labeling lines

  • HVAC ducts and ventilation systems

This versatility allows plants to standardize cleaning procedures across multiple areas, simplifying training and improving consistency.

Extending Equipment Life and Reducing Costs

Residue-free cleaning prevents corrosion, wear and premature failure, extending the lifespan of costly machinery. Combined with lower labor, water and chemical expenses, dry ice blasting delivers significant operational savings over time.
